京津冀地区城市化对典型生态系统服务供需关系的影响

摘    要:京津冀地区是中国经济最发达、人口最密集的地区之一,快速的城市化进程严重影响了生态系统服务的供需关系。为了使京津冀地区在未来的城市化进程中实现社会经济发展与生态环境保护中的可持续协调发展,需要正确理解城市化对生态系统服务供需的影响,为京津冀地区生态环境管理提供参考依据。因此,基于Pearson相关性、随机森林、双变量局部空间自相关等方法探究京津冀地区不同城市化强度区域内生态系统服务供需的匹配关系以及对城市化对生态系统服务供需的影响特征。研究发现:2000-2020年间,京津冀地区城市化综合水平涨幅达到148.15%;碳储存和生境质量服务赤字区域扩增明显,食物生产与PM2.5去除服务盈余区域有所增加,但各项生态系统服务供需空间错配性较强;城市化对生态系统服务供需比具有显著的负相关关系;既有城市化区域生态系统服务对空间城市化和人口城市化敏感性较强,城市化扩张区域和农村区域对空间城市化敏感性较强,空间城市化是影响生态系统服务供需关系的主要因素;不同城市化水平区域内城市化与生态系统服务供需比的错配特征具有显著差异。因此,本文探究了不同城市化强度区域内城市化指标对生态系统服务供需影响的差异性,为实现京津冀地区的城市化与生态系统服务的协同发展提供科学依据。

Impacts of urbanization on the supply and demand relationship of typical ecosystem services in Beijing-Tianjin-Hebei region

Abstract:Beijing-Tianjin-Hebei region is one of the most economically advanced and densely populated regions in China. The relationship between ecosystem service supply and demand has been significantly affected by the rapid urbanization process. It is essential to accurately understand the impact of urbanization on the supply and demand of ecosystem services to provide a reference basis for ecological and environmental management in the Beijing-Tianjin-Hebei region. This will enable the realization of sustainable and coordinated development of social-economic development and ecological-environmental protection in the future urbanization process. Therefore, this study investigated the matching relationship between the supply and demand of ecosystem services in various urbanization intensity regions of the Beijing-Tianjin-Hebei region, as well as the impact characteristics on the supply and demand of ecosystem services, based on Pearson correlation, random forest, local spatial autocorrelation, and other methods. According to the study, the overall level of urbanization in the Beijing-Tianjin-Hebei region increased by 148.15% between 2000 and 2020. Although the surplus areas for food production and PM2.5 removal services have grown, and the deficit areas for carbon storage and habitat quality services have significantly shrunk, the spatial mismatch between the supply and demand of ecosystem services was severe. The supply-demand balance for ecosystem services and urbanization were significantly inversely correlated. Ecosystem services in the developed areas were more sensitive to population and spatial urbanization than ecosystem services in the developing and rural areas. The primary factor affecting the relationship between the supply and demand of ecosystem services was spatial urbanization. At various levels of urbanization, there were significant differences in the mismatch characteristics of urbanization and the ecosystem services supply-demand ratio. Therefore, this paper explores the differences in the impact of urbanization indicators on the supply and demand relationship of ecosystem services in regions with different urbanization intensities, and provides a scientific basis for realizing the coordinated development of urbanization and ecosystem services in Beijing-Tianjin-Hebei region.
